package handler
import (
"bytes"
"crypto/sha512"
"fmt"
"net/http"
"strconv"
"time"
"github.com/NYTimes/gziphandler"
"github.com/emicklei/go-restful/v3"
openapi_v2 "github.com/google/gnostic-models/openapiv2"
"github.com/google/uuid"
"github.com/munnerz/goautoneg"
"google.golang.org/protobuf/proto"
klog "k8s.io/klog/v2"
"k8s.io/kube-openapi/pkg/builder"
"k8s.io/kube-openapi/pkg/cached"
"k8s.io/kube-openapi/pkg/common"
"k8s.io/kube-openapi/pkg/common/restfuladapter"
"k8s.io/kube-openapi/pkg/validation/spec"
)
const (
subTypeProtobufDeprecated = "com.github.proto-openapi.spec.v2@v1.0+protobuf"
subTypeProtobuf = "com.github.proto-openapi.spec.v2.v1.0+protobuf"
subTypeJSON = "json"
)
func computeETag(data []byte) string {
if data == nil {
return ""
}
return fmt.Sprintf("%X", sha512.Sum512(data))
}
type timedSpec struct {
spec []byte
lastModified time.Time
}
// OpenAPIService is the service responsible for serving OpenAPI spec. It has
// the ability to safely change the spec while serving it.
type OpenAPIService struct {
specCache cached.LastSuccess[*spec.Swagger]
jsonCache cached.Value[timedSpec]
protoCache cached.Value[timedSpec]
}
// NewOpenAPIService builds an OpenAPIService starting with the given spec.
func NewOpenAPIService(swagger *spec.Swagger) *OpenAPIService {
return NewOpenAPIServiceLazy(cached.Static(swagger, uuid.New().String()))
}
// NewOpenAPIServiceLazy builds an OpenAPIService from lazy spec.
func NewOpenAPIServiceLazy(swagger cached.Value[*spec.Swagger]) *OpenAPIService {
o := &OpenAPIService{}
o.UpdateSpecLazy(swagger)
o.jsonCache = cached.Transform[*spec.Swagger](func(spec *spec.Swagger, etag string, err error) (timedSpec, string, error) {
if err != nil {
return timedSpec{}, "", err
}
json, err := spec.MarshalJSON()
if err != nil {
return timedSpec{}, "", err
}
return timedSpec{spec: json, lastModified: time.Now()}, computeETag(json), nil
}, &o.specCache)
o.protoCache = cached.Transform(func(ts timedSpec, etag string, err error) (timedSpec, string, error) {
if err != nil {
return timedSpec{}, "", err
}
proto, err := ToProtoBinary(ts.spec)
if err != nil {
return timedSpec{}, "", err
}
// We can re-use the same etag as json because of the Vary header.
return timedSpec{spec: proto, lastModified: ts.lastModified}, etag, nil
}, o.jsonCache)
return o
}
func (o *OpenAPIService) UpdateSpec(swagger *spec.Swagger) error {
o.UpdateSpecLazy(cached.Static(swagger, uuid.New().String()))
return nil
}
func (o *OpenAPIService) UpdateSpecLazy(swagger cached.Value[*spec.Swagger]) {
o.specCache.Store(swagger)
}
func ToProtoBinary(json []byte) ([]byte, error) {
document, err := openapi_v2.ParseDocument(json)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return proto.Marshal(document)
}
// R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Service registers a handler to provide access to provided swagger spec.
//
// Deprecated: use OpenAPIService.R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Service instead.
func R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Service(spec *spec.Swagger, servePath string, handler common.PathHandler) *OpenAPIService {
o := NewOpenAPIService(spec)
o.R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Service(servePath, handler)
return o
}
// R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Service registers a handler to provide access to provided swagger spec.
func (o *OpenAPIService) R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Service(servePath string, handler common.PathHandler) {
accepted := []struct {
Type string
SubType string
ReturnedContentType string
GetDataAndEtag cached.Value[timedSpec]
}{
{"application", subTypeJSON, "application/" + subTypeJSON, o.jsonCache},
{"application", subTypeProtobufDeprecated, "application/" + subTypeProtobuf, o.protoCache},
{"application", subTypeProtobuf, "application/" + subTypeProtobuf, o.protoCache},
}
handler.Handle(servePath, gziphandler.GzipHandler(http.HandlerFunc(
func(w http.ResponseWriter, r *http.Request) {
decipherableFormats := r.Header.Get("Accept")
if decipherableFormats == "" {
decipherableFormats = "*/*"
}
clauses := goautoneg.ParseAccept(decipherableFormats)
w.Header().Add("Vary", "Accept")
for _, clause := range clauses {
for _, accepts := range accepted {
if clause.Type != accepts.Type && clause.Type != "*" {
continue
}
if clause.SubType != accepts.SubType && clause.SubType != "*" {
continue
}
// serve the first matching media type in the sorted clause list
ts, etag, err := accepts.GetDataAndEtag.Get()
if err != nil {
klog.Errorf("Error in OpenAPI handler: %s", err)
// only return a 503 if we have no older cache data to serve
if ts.spec == nil {
w.WriteHeader(http.StatusServiceUnavailable)
return
}
}
// Set Content-Type header in the reponse
w.Header().Set("Content-Type", accepts.ReturnedContentType)
// ETag must be enclosed in double quotes: https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/HTTP/Headers/ETag
w.Header().Set("Etag", strconv.Quote(etag))
// ServeContent will take care of caching using eTag.
http.ServeContent(w, r, servePath, ts.lastModified, bytes.NewReader(ts.spec))
return
}
}
// Return 406 for not acceptable format
w.WriteHeader(406)
return
}),
))
}
// B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edService builds the spec and registers a handler to provide access to it.
// Use this method if your OpenAPI spec is static. If you want to update the spec, use BuildOpenAPISpec then R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Service.
//
// Deprecated: B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edServiceFromRoutes should be used instead.
func B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edService(servePath string, webServices []*restful.WebService, config *common.Config, handler common.PathHandler) (*OpenAPIService, error) {
return B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edServiceFromRoutes(servePath, restfuladapter.AdaptWebServices(webServices), config, handler)
}
// B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edServiceFromRoutes builds the spec and registers a handler to provide access to it.
// Use this method if your OpenAPI spec is static. If you want to update the spec, use BuildOpenAPISpec then R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Service.
func BuildAndRegisterOpenAPIVersionedServiceFromRoutes(servePath string, routeContainers []common.RouteContainer, config *common.Config, handler common.PathHandler) (*OpenAPIService, error) {
spec, err := builder.BuildOpenAPISpecFromRoutes(routeContainers, config)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
o := NewOpenAPIService(spec)
o.RegisterOpenAPIVersionedService(servePath, handler)
return o, nil
}
